About

This is a fast, accessible web edition of the United States Code. It turns citations into live links, previews cross-references instantly, and archives every official release point published by the Office of the Law Revision Counsel since 2013—making it easy to inspect historical revisions and compare releases side-by-side.

Features

Instant citation previews: Hover over any citation to read the referenced provision without navigating away from the page.

Inbound cross-references: See which other sections and subsections cite the provision you're currently reading.

Version history & diffs: View any section at any historical release point since 2013, or run a direct diff between two releases to see exact statutory changes over time.

Private local notes: Attach personal notes directly to provisions. Your notes are stored exclusively in your browser's local storage and are never transmitted to our server.

Fast search: Autocomplete matches section numbers and headings instantly in your browser as you type; pressing Enter performs a full-text search across the entire Code.

Permanent links: URLs link directly to specific provisions and pinned release versions, so links you share always open to the exact text you intended.

AI & MCP integration: Connect AI assistants and legal research agents directly via the Model Context Protocol (MCP) Server for full-text search, statutory retrieval, citation parsing, Shepardizing citator backlinks, and legislative diffs.

Source & Provenance

All statutory text is generated from the official USLM XML files published by the Office of the Law Revision Counsel (OLRC) at uscode.house.gov.

This site is an independent, open project and is not affiliated with or endorsed by the U.S. House of Representatives, the OLRC, or the federal government. While we take great care to maintain accurate text and cross-references, uscode.house.gov remains the authoritative legal source.
